Easy to fit if thought abou
Bought and installed one of these, took about an hour to fix to wall at rear of a built in wardrobe. No problems, very easy.
Some reviewers have complained about stripping the heads of the fixings when screwing them into the wall. Best is to use ratchet drive plus long extension and the appropriate socket to fit, my extension bar is long enough that the ratchet drive was 2 inches out side the safe. It is bolt head and screw head combo. Do not use screwdriver as the metal is a bit too soft and leverage is also compromised.
Hope this helps.
The safe has arrived quickly. The instruction is very clear and setting it up was a doddle.
The safe has a nice feature – there are two codes – a user code and a master code, so if you forgot the user code or someone has changed it without you knowing then you can always unlock the safe with the master code.
There are also two physical keys supplied which can open the safe should the batteries in the control panel run out.
For our purpose of locking sweets away from kids it is excellent – they used to check every single cupboard in the kitchen looking for sweets and chocolates wrecking havoc as they were going – now they know the sweets are out of reach so they lost interest.
I did one small improvement to the safe and added a thin strip of a self-adhesive velcro tape (the fluffy part) to the inside perimeter of the door, so it does not make a loud noise when you close it.

Good basic strong box, possibly not quite a safe!
This is a nice quality basic household strongbox – strictly speaking it’s not hefty enough to be called a safe, but for its intended use it’s very good. It would also be suitable for a small shop or business. You have to be prepared to install it properly, preferably using the bolts supplied in a concrete floor – I didn’t find this too hard with a borrowed hammer drill, but you may have to ask a handyman to fix it if you can’t do stuff like this.
